Vanguard Short-Term Corporate Bond ETF seeks to track the performance of a market-weighted corporate bond index with a short-term dollar-weighted average maturity. The fund invests by sampling the index, meaning that it holds a range of securities that, in the aggregate, approximates the full index in terms of key risk factors ...

Dividend distributions are the net income from dividends and interest earned by fund securities. Capital gains distributions are the net gains realized from the sale of fund securities. This listing includes the most recent dividends and capital gains declared for each fund. Ex-date is the day on which all shares bought and sold no longer come ...
